FLAVONOIDS FROM GUTIERREZIA GRANDIS
Fang, Nianbai,Mabry, Tom J.,Le-Van, Ngo
, p. 235 - 238 (1986)
Thirteen flavonoids, including three new compounds, were isolated from Gutierrezia grandis.The structures of the new compounds were 3,5,7,3',4'-pentahydroxy-6,8-dimethoxyflavone, 5,7,3'-trihydroxy-3,6,8,4',5'-pentamethoxyflavone and 5,7,3',5'-tetrahydroxy-3,6,8,4'-tetramethoxyflavone 3'-O-glucoside. Key Word Index - Gutierrezia grandis; Compositae; Astereae; flavonols; flavonol 3-O-methyl ethers; flavone 3'-O-glucoside; 1H shift-correlated 2D-NMR.

Taste modifier comprising a flavone derivative as an active ingredient of the general formula (I): STR1 wherein R1, R3, R4, R6 and R8 are independently a methoxy group or an hydrogen atom, R2 and R7 are methoxy groups, and R5 is a methoxy group or an hydroxy group, and a method of modifying taste, comprising adding a taste-modifying effective amount of the flavone derivative (I) to a product used in a mouth or an orally ingestible product. Various factors associated with taste can be modified, for example, the derivative can enhance sourness, reduce saltiness, inhibit unpleasant lasting of sweetness, enhance refreshing flavor and its continuity, reduce flavor associated with acetic acid, and enhance body, deliciousness and savor associated with the combination of these tastes.
